BTVI and Italian University Sign Agreement

From left to right are Dr. Robertson, Dr. Ricci and Mr. Bevilacqua.

The Bahamas Technical and Vocational Institute (BTVI) and Marconi International University recently signed an agreement that seeks to encourage student and faculty exchanges and joint research opportunities between the two institutions.

Representing Marconi International University was its Vice President of International Relations, Dr. Laura Ricci and Professor Renato Bevilacqua. Marconi International University is headquartered in Rome, Italy with campus locations in Greece and Russia.  A campus in Miami, Florida was recently opened.

Marconi was the first university in Italy that offered fully online degrees at the Bachelor’s, Master’s and Doctoral levels. It has a number of key areas such as business, fashion and design, and cosmetology, which align with BTVI’s programs.

Dr. Robertson said, “We are delighted to be working with Marconi as they have developed a very strong brand in Europe and globally. This agreement with BTVI affords our students added opportunities to assess, as they consider their career plans.”
